NEW YORK (AP) — A New York art adviser who once counted actor Leonardo DiCaprio among her wealthy clients pleaded guilty Thursday to wire fraud, admitting to cheating over a dozen clients out of $6.5 million in the sale of 55 artworks. Lisa Schiff, 54, of Manhattan, entered the plea in federal court, agreeing that she diverted client money from 2018 to May 2023 to pay personal and business expenses. While pleading before Judge J. Paul Oetken in Manhattan, Schiff agreed to forfeit $6.4 million. Sentencing was set for Jan. 17.
